Abstract
This paper provides the detailed architecture designs and realization steps for a novel three-dimensional coverage visualization system of netted radars based on ArcObjects. The proposed system can provide the visualized 2D and 3D diagrams and quantitative analysis for radar coverage with considerations of the earth curvature and atmospheric refraction. Especially, the real terrain masking and the electromagnetic jamming are also included for the real coverage computation. Finally, an example is provided to demonstrate effectiveness of the proposed system.
